PENNSBURY SUMMER SCHOOL ABROAD<br />

An Invitation to All <strong>Pennsbury</strong> Students:<br />

The Foreign Language Department invites all <strong>Pennsbury</strong> students to join us in Quebec, Canada;<br />

Mexico, or Germany for our summer school abroad program starting in June <strong>2010</strong>. If you would like<br />

to learn or brush up on French, Spanish, or German, this opportunity is an excellent way to do it by<br />

immersing yourself in a foreign culture for a couple of weeks. The program includes travel, daily<br />

excursions, home-stays, and friendship, tons of fun, and memorable experiences, which will last a<br />

lifetime. Bring a friend, or meet new friends! Please ask any foreign language teacher today for more<br />

information on this wonderful opportunity.<br />

PHS MUSIC DEPARTMENT<br />

On Saturday <strong>Mar</strong>ch 6 th , the PHS Concert Choir and The <strong>Pennsbury</strong> Community Chorus will perform<br />

at NYC's CARNEGIE HALL at 8:00 PM with full orchestra. The PHS Concert Choir will sing "Sacred<br />

Songs" by Welsh composer Karl Jenkins - - Dr. Jenkins will conduct the choir with full orchestra.<br />

The combined PHS Concert Choir and <strong>Pennsbury</strong> Community Chorus will sing "DEWI SANT" by<br />

Arwel Hughes (1909-1988) conducted by Dr. Jonathan Griffith with full orchestra as part of WALES<br />

WEEK in NYC (Sponsored by the British/Welsh Consulate). The performance marks the Centenary of<br />

the birth of Arwel Hughes - and the NYC debut of this work. For more information log on to<br />

DCINY.org. Tickets are available through the Carnegie Hall box office ($20 - $100).<br />

On Tuesday <strong>Mar</strong>ch 16th at 8:00 PM the <strong>Pennsbury</strong> HS Choral Department, along with several other<br />

guest choirs/singers will perform the "REQUIEM" of Gabriel Faure in a special benefit concert. All<br />

monies will be sent to Haiti to help earthquake survivors. All seats are $20 and tickets are available at<br />

the door or from the PHS Choral Department. Over 250 plus singers will perform along with guest<br />

instrumentalists who are all donating their time and service to this concert. Grafton Piano and Organ<br />

Company will donate the Allen Digital organ for the concert. Mrs. Robin Park Campbell, a 1988 PHS<br />

graduate and resident of Fairless Hills, was in Haiti on a humanitarian aid trip when the earthquake<br />

struck, and will speak at the beginning of the concert. Joining forces with the PHS Choirs will be<br />

singers from the <strong>Pennsbury</strong> Community Chorus, and singers from various church and community<br />

choruses in both Bucks County, PA and Mercer County, NJ. Members of the PHS National Junior<br />

Honor Society and Student Council are also helping with concert preparations. The performance is in<br />

the East campus auditorium.<br />

On Saturday <strong>Mar</strong>ch 27th at 2:30 PM the 2nd Annual <strong>Pennsbury</strong> Elementary Choral Festival will<br />

feature a choir of 100 plus young voices from across the entire <strong>Pennsbury</strong> <strong>School</strong> <strong>District</strong>. Singers will<br />

come together to work with guest conductor Mrs. Michelle Alford, who is director of the Hopewell<br />

Valley Children's Chorus in NJ. The concert is in the PHS-West Choral/Ensemble room. Admission is<br />

free and open to the public.<br />
